Target Information
Mouse cluster of differentiation 209 (CD209) is a type II transmembrane C-type lectin receptor with conserved carbohydrate-recognition domains. It features a cytoplasmic tail for intracellular signaling, a transmembrane segment, and a C-terminal extracellular domain responsible for ligand binding. This protein is mainly distributed on the surface of dendritic cells and macrophages, localized to the plasma membrane and endosomal compartments. It exhibits stable structural folding and specific molecular recognition properties, differing from other C-type lectin family members in domain organization and binding characteristics.
